中国最全IT社区平台 联系我们 | 收藏本站
华晨云阿里云优惠2

mysql 教程

SQL Server GETDATE() 函数

阅读 (1718)

SQL Server GETDATE() 函数


SQL Dates SQL Server Date 函数

定义和用法

GETDATE() 函数从 SQL Server 返回当前的日期和时间。

语法

GETDATE()


实例

下面是 SELECT 语句:

SELECT GETDATE() AS CurrentDateTime

结果如下所示:

CurrentDateTime
2008-11-11 12:45:34.243

注释:上面的时间部分精确到毫秒。

实例

下面的 SQL 创建带有日期时间列(OrderDate)的 "Orders" 表:

CREATE TABLE Orders
(
OrderId int NOT NULL PRIMARY KEY,
ProductName varchar(50) NOT NULL,
OrderDate datetime NOT NULL DEFAULT GETDATE()
)

请注意,OrderDate 列规定 CURDATE() 作为默认值。作为结果,当您向表中插入行时,当前日期和时间自动插入列中。

现在,我们想要在 "Orders" 表中插入一条记录:

INSERT INTO Orders (ProductName) VALUES ('Jarlsberg Cheese')

"Orders" 表将如下所示:

OrderId ProductName OrderDate
1 Jarlsberg Cheese 2008-11-11 13:23:44.657


SQL Dates SQL Server Date 函数
关闭
程序员人生